ABOUT ME

I am currently a postdoc fellow (Wenner-Gren Foundations) in the Department of Romance Studies and Classics at Stockholm University. I successfully defended my doctoral dissertation entitled "Linguistic variation and change in the Portuguese of São Tomé" in August 2017 at New York University. I am also a yoga instructor, and I fluently speak French, English, Portuguese, and Spanish.
